## 🔢 Spinner 1 (Numbers: 1, 2, 3, 4)
This spinner is divided into 8 equal sections. Let’s count how many times each number appears:
- 1 appears → 1 time
- 2 appears → 2 times
- 3 appears → 2 times
- 4 appears → 3 times
✔ Total sections = 8
---
---
1) What is the probability of the spinner landing on 1 or 3?
- Number of favorable outcomes: 1 (for 1) + 2 (for 3) = 3
- Total outcomes = 8
- Probability = 3/8
✔ Answer: 3/8
---
2) What is the probability of the spinner not landing on 3?
- Number of 3s = 2
- So, not landing on 3 = 8 - 2 = 6
- Probability = 6/8 = 3/4
✔ Answer: 3/4
---
3) What is the probability of the spinner not landing on 2?
- Number of 2s = 2
- Not landing on 2 = 8 - 2 = 6
- Probability = 6/8 = 3/4
✔ Answer: 3/4
---
4) What is the probability of the spinner landing on 1?
- Number of 1s = 1
- Probability = 1/8
✔ Answer: 1/8
---
5) What is the probability of the spinner landing on 3?
- Number of 3s = 2
- Probability = 2/8 = 1/4
✔ Answer: 1/4
---
6) What is the probability of the spinner landing on 4?
- Number of 4s = 3
- Probability = 3/8
✔ Answer: 3/8
---
7) What is the probability of the spinner not landing on 3 or 4?
- Landing on 3 or 4 = 2 (for 3) + 3 (for 4) = 5
- Not landing on 3 or 4 = 8 - 5 = 3
- Probability = 3/8
✔ Answer: 3/8
---
## 🅰️ Spinner 2 (Letters: A, B, C, E)
This spinner is also divided into 8 equal sections. Let’s count each letter:
- A appears → 1 time
- B appears → 1 time
- C appears → 2 times
- E appears → 4 times
✔ Total sections = 8
---
---
8) Do you have an equal chance of landing on either B or C?
- B appears 1 time → probability = 1/8
- C appears 2 times → probability = 2/8 = 1/4
- 1/8 ≠ 1/4 → Not equal
✔ Answer: No
---
9) What is the probability of the spinner not landing on B or E?
- B or E = 1 (B) + 4 (E) = 5
- Not landing on B or E = 8 - 5 = 3
- Probability = 3/8
✔ Answer: 3/8
---
10) Do you have an equal chance of landing on either A or C?
- A = 1/8
- C = 2/8 = 1/4
- 1/8 ≠ 1/4 → Not equal
✔ Answer: No
---
11) What is the probability of the spinner landing on A or B?
- A or B = 1 (A) + 1 (B) = 2
- Probability = 2/8 = 1/4
✔ Answer: 1/4
---
12) What is the probability of the spinner not landing on B or C?
- B or C = 1 (B) + 2 (C) = 3
- Not landing on B or C = 8 - 3 = 5
- Probability = 5/8
✔ Answer: 5/8
---
13) Do you have an equal chance of landing on either A or E?
- A = 1/8
- E = 4/8 = 1/2
- 1/8 ≠ 1/2 → Not equal
✔ Answer: No
---
14) What is the probability of the spinner not landing on E?
- E appears 4 times
- Not landing on E = 8 - 4 = 4
- Probability = 4/8 = 1/2
✔ Answer: 1/2
---
